| Low Platelet count Jan 12, 2007 Hi, After finding out i am HIV+, my CD4 result is 15%, ABS and the virus load is 48620 copies/ml. I am recommended to start med immediately. However, i have mild thrombocytopenia since two years ago Firstly, Is there any drugs i should avoid? Secondly, i am having fever on and off for the past 2 weeks. Is everything okie with me? I am scared and worried. |

Response from Dr. Henry
Effective HIV therapy can often improve low platelet counts seen in the setting of HIV infection. There is considerable experience with use of AZT in that setting-much less for some of the now widely used AZT alternatives (such as tenofovor or abacavir)when used for HIV infection with a focus on increasing a low platelet count. Mild thrombocytopenia is usually well tolerated with little clinical problems in HIV+ persons. KH | |||||||||
